Define your mission and brand promise before enrolling students
Starting an online university is not only a legal or operational task—it is a brand discovery process that shapes how learners and families interpret your value. Even if you are new, a quality-focused approach signals seriousness and reduces perceived risk for applicants.
Quality assurance should also be visible in how you present student outcomes and learning support. Publish information about program design, learning resources, faculty qualifications, and how assessments are moderated. Include clear policies for academic integrity, appeals, and student feedback, and show how those mechanisms improve teaching over time. A brand that openly communicates its quality controls typically converts better because learners understand what to expect and how issues are handled.
Design an experience that makes your brand recognizable at every touchpoint
Brand discovery accelerates when your student experience is consistent from first click to graduation. Create a structured onboarding journey that explains how courses work, how learners communicate with instructors, and what success looks like. Use short tutorials, sample modules, and clear timelines so students understand the learning rhythm before they commit. When your onboarding mirrors the same clarity your marketing promises, your brand feels dependable rather than promotional.
Operational details also shape perception. Ensure your learning platform is accessible, your course content is well-organized, and your support team responds through defined channels. Provide proactive guidance through study plans, tutoring options, and progress check-ins that help students stay on track. Every touchpoint—emails, helpdesk responses, assignment feedback, and graduation communications—should reflect the same tone and standards so that your institution becomes recognizable and trustworthy.
